.navigation{
	padding-bottom:8px;
	background:url(../images/nav-shadow.png) center bottom no-repeat;
	margin-bottom:11px;
}
#page1 .navigation{margin-bottom:14px;}
nav{
	background:url(../images/nav-tail.gif) center top repeat-x #292929;
	border-radius:9px;
	-moz-border-radius:9px;
	-webkit-border-radius:9px;
}
.menu {list-style:none;}
.menu > li {
	position:relative;
	float:left;
	font-size:17px;
	line-height:22px;
	text-transform:uppercase;
	text-align:center;
	width:156px;
	border-right:1px solid #1f1f1f;
}
	.menu > li.last-item{width:155px; border-right:none;}
	.menu > li > a {
		display:block;
		padding:17px 0;
		color:#fff;
		background:url(../images/menu-tail.gif) center -999em repeat-x;
	}
		.menu > li:first-child > a{border-radius:9px 0px 0px 9px; -moz-border-radius:9px 0px 0px 9px; -webkit-border-radius:9px 0px 0px 9px;}
		.menu > li.last-item > a{border-radius:0px 9px 9px 0px; -moz-border-radius:0px 9px 9px 0px; -webkit-border-radius:0px 9px 9px 0px;}
		.menu > li.sfHover > a, .menu > li > a:hover{text-decoration:none; color:#171717; background-position:center -103px; background-color:#858585; text-shadow:1px 1px 1px #fff;}
		.menu > li.current > a {text-decoration:none; background-position:center top; background-color:#181818; color:#fff;}
	.menu .menu-arrow{display:none;}
/***submenu***/
.menu ul {
	position:absolute;
	top:-999em;
	width:177px; 
	display:none;
	padding:16px 0 16px;
	background:url(../images/submenu-tail.png) center top repeat;
	z-index:999;
	border-radius:0px 0px 5px 5px;
	-moz-border-radius:0px 0px 5px 5px;
	-webkit-border-radius:0px 0px 5px 5px;
	box-shadow:1px 1px 1px rgba(0,0,0,.3);
	-moz-box-shadow:1px 1px 1px rgba(0,0,0,.3);
	-webkit-box-shadow:1px 1px 1px rgba(0,0,0,.3);
}
.menu li li{
	width:100%;
	padding:0;
	margin-bottom:6px;
	position:relative;
	font-size:17px;
	line-height:22px;
	text-align:left;
}
	.menu li li a{
		display:block;
		color:#fff;
		padding-left:6px;
		background:url(../images/submenu-item-left.png) left -999em no-repeat;
		height:34px;
		overflow:hidden;
		margin:0 -6px;
	}
		.menu li li a strong{display:block; font-weight:normal; padding-right:6px; background:url(../images/submenu-item-right.png) right -999em no-repeat;}
		.menu li li a em{display:block; font-style:normal; padding:4px 0 8px 22px; background:url(../images/submenu-item-tail.png) center -999em repeat-x;}
		.menu li li > a:hover,.menu li li.sfHover > a{color:#3b3636; background-position: left top; text-decoration:none;}
			.menu li li > a:hover strong, .menu li li.sfHover > a strong{background-position:right top;}
				.menu li li > a:hover em, .menu li li.sfHover > a em{background-position:center top;}
.menu li:hover ul, .menu li.sfHover ul {left:-1px; top:56px;}
.menu li:hover li ul, .menu li.sfHover li ul {top:-999em;}
/***subsubmenu***/
.menu ul ul{
	padding:11px 0 13px;
	border-radius:5px;
	-moz-border-radius:5px;
	-webkit-border-radius:5px;
}
.menu li li:hover ul, .menu li li.sfHover ul {left:182px; top:-11px;}
.menu li li:hover li ul, .menu li li.sfHover li ul {top:-999em;}

@media only screen and (max-width: 995px){
	.navigation{padding-bottom:6px; background-image:url(../images/nav-shadow-tp.png);}
	.menu > li {width:124px;}
	.menu > li.last-item{width:123px;}
	.menu > li > a .menu-arrow{display:inline-block; width:13px; height:8px; overflow:hidden; text-indent:-999em; font-size:0; line-height:0; background:url(../images/menu-arrow.png) center top no-repeat; margin-left:6px; vertical-align:middle;}
		.menu > li.sfHover > a .menu-arrow, .menu > li > a:hover .menu-arrow{background-position:center -54px;}
		.menu > li.current > a .menu-arrow{background-position:center top;}
}

@media only screen and (max-width: 767px) {
	.navigation{padding-bottom:0; background-image:none;}
	nav{width:100%; background: none; border-radius: 0; -moz-border-radius: 0; -webkit-border-radius: 0;}
	.menu > li {float:none; margin-right:0px; margin-bottom:4px; width:100% !important; border-right:none; background:url(../images/nav-tail.gif) center top repeat-x #292929;}
		.menu > li:first-child, .menu > li:first-child > a{border-radius:9px 9px 0px 0px; -moz-border-radius:9px 9px 0px 0px; -webkit-border-radius:9px 9px 0px 0px;}
		.menu > li.last-item, .menu > li.last-item > a{border-radius:0px 0px 9px 9px; -moz-border-radius:0px 0px 9px 9px; -webkit-border-radius:0px 0px 9px 9px;}
	/***submenu***/
	.menu ul {position:static; width:100%; background:#353535;}
	/***subsubmenu***/
	.menu ul{box-shadow:none; -moz-box-shadow:none; -webkit-box-shadow:none; background:none;}
	.menu ul ul a{margin:0; background:none;}
		.menu ul ul a strong{padding-right:0; background:none;}
			.menu ul ul a em{background:none; padding:4px 10px 8px 40px;}
		.menu ul ul a:hover{color:#b3d63a;}
}

@media only screen and (max-width: 479px){
}